Crawlspace waterproofing services involve the installation of systems design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els beneath a building. These services typically include the application of vapor barriers, the installation of drainage systems, and the use of sump pumps to redirect water away from the foundation.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ment in the crawlspace, which can help protect the structure from water damage, mold growth, and wood rot. Proper waterproofing can also improve indoor air quality by reducing excess humidity that can lead to mold and mildew issues.

Addressing persistent moisture problems is a primary reason for opting for crawlspace waterproofing. Excess moisture in a crawlspace can lead to structural deterioration over time, including weakened foundation supports and rotting wood. Additionally, standing water or damp conditions can promote mold and mildew growth, which may affect the air quality throughout the home. Waterproofing services help mitigate these issues by controlling water infiltration and maintaining consistent, dry conditions in the crawlspace, thereby reducing potential health hazards and structural damages.

Many types of properties utilize crawlspace waterproofing services, including residential homes, especially those with basements or crawlspaces that are prone to moisture issues. Commercial buildings with crawlspaces or unconditioned basements also benefit from these services, particularly in areas with high rainfall or fluctuating groundwater levels. Older properties, which may have less effective original drainage systems, often require waterproofing to prevent ongoing water intrusion. Overall, any property with a crawlspace that experiences water problems or high humidity levels might consider professional waterproofing solutions to enhance durability and indoor air quality.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Middlebury,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- The typical cost for crawlspace waterproofing services varies from $1,500 to $5,000 depending on the extent of work needed. For example, sealing and min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ive drainage systems can approach the higher end.

Factors Influencing Price - Factors such as the size of the crawlspace, existing moisture issues, and the type of waterproofing system selected can impact costs. Larger or more complex projects tend to be more expensive, often exceeding $4,000.

Average Project Costs - On average, homeowners in Middlebury, IN might spend around $2,500 to $4,000 for comprehensive waterproofing services. This includes sealing, drainage installation, and vapor barriers as part of the package.

Cost Variability - Costs can vary significantly based on local contractor rates and specific project requirements. It’s common for prices to fluctuate within the $1,500 to $5,000 range for different properties and service levels.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ves measures taken to prevent water intrusion and moisture build-up in the crawlspace area, helping to protect the home’s foundation and indoor air quality.

Why is waterproofing a crawlspace important? Proper waterproofing can reduce the risk of mold,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ess moisture and water leaks in the crawlspace.

What types of waterproofing services are available? Services may include installing vapor barriers, sealing foundation cracks, and adding drainage systems to manage water runoff effectively.

How do local pros typically perform crawlspace waterproofing? Contractors assess the area, identify sources of moisture, and implement tailored solutions like sealing, drainage, and moisture barriers to keep the crawlspace dry.
